Gracie Hunt's Hawaiian Getaway: Chiefs Heiress Stuns in Bikini
Chiefs Heiress Gracie Hunt's Hawaiian Vacation

Kansas City Chiefs heiress Gracie Hunt is making waves on social media with her latest tropical getaway to Hawaii. The 26-year-old daughter of team owner Clark Hunt shared a series of stunning photographs from her island vacation, showcasing both her fashion sense and adventurous spirit.

Island Style and Swimwear Fashion

The former Miss Kansas USA looked radiant as she modeled a cherry-print bikini from Venus swimwear's "Very Cherry" collection. Hunt shared multiple photos from her Hawaiian escape, including shots of her enjoying the ocean with palm trees creating a picturesque backdrop. In one particularly captivating image, she stood with her toes in the water, perfectly capturing the essence of tropical relaxation.

Alongside her photos, Hunt shared an inspirational message with her followers: "The sea reminds me — life is sweet, but never without its pits. And somehow, that's what makes it beautiful. Have a blessed Monday!"

As a prominent figure at Chiefs games and known for sharing her sideline outfits and pre-game prayer routines, Hunt maintains an active presence in the sports world. Her connection to the NFL extends beyond family ties through her relationship with boyfriend Derek Green, son of former Super Bowl champion quarterback Trent Green, who spent six seasons with Kansas City.

Celebrity Connections and Personal Life

Hunt's social circle includes some of the biggest names in entertainment and sports. She has developed a friendship with global pop superstar Taylor Swift, who began dating Chiefs tight end Travis Kelce in the summer of 2023. The connection between Hunt and Swift has added another layer of celebrity interest to the Chiefs organization.

The SMU graduate went public with her relationship with Green earlier this year, though he was notably absent from her recent Hawaiian Instagram posts. In May, Hunt shared reflections on her personal life, writing: "My heart is full. Grateful for some much-needed time to rest, reflect, and reset after a whirlwind few months post-football season."

Hunt's modeling career reached new heights when she appeared as Maxim's March cover girl in 2023, cementing her status as both a sports heiress and fashion influencer.
